Upcoming Taiwanese Dramas 2009 Updates

So a few things;

1. Calling Big Star looks to be airing in July. It's been postponed, but it DOES look like it's still going to air.

2. I've heard positive things about the future of Extravagent Challenge, so yay! At least Ariel looks to still be in it, but who knows about Jerry. Seeing as how he's so sought after and busy, I think he probably won't be available. Maybe Joe will come back into it. Or maybe they'll pull Rui Jia in (which would make me SO happy).

3. Paper Rose has TOTALLY switched casts. Completely. It will now star newcomer Rachel Liang (Liang Wen Ying), Tender Huang, and Danny Huang. Apparently Tiffany Xu is also in it somewhere. 4. Depite the disappointing (for me at least) Paper Rose developments, there is a VERY GOOD bit of news in the twdrama world! Ella and Jerry's drama Just Want to Depend on You is not only confirmed, but it's filming! That means the chances of it getting canceled or delayed are VERY LOW. Brief mention, but Good Health and Fortune has changed it's name to Easy Fortune Happy Life, which is a definitely clunkier translation of the characters, but it's not super stupid, and it still makes sense with the Mandarin name. It starts on the 31st of May! SUPER excited! Yay Chen Qiao En! I think this is going to be one of her last idol dramas.
